Low Powered BB's

My friend who lives in the farm land in Alabama has an Air Soft Gun. It looks like a real gun which he used to scare away some animals in the area. They are replica firearms that use plastic pellets which he calls BB's. BB's are designed to be non-lethal and to provide realistic replicas. He got a pistol, a rifle and even a shotgun BB's. FYI, if the ammunition used is made of metal and is projected by air or gas, it is classified as an air gun. On the other hand, if the ammunition used is made of plastic, the classification is air soft gun.

There is a legal restriction about these stuffs and for safety concerns; most air guns are low powered. They do make high-powered air gun and air soft guns for hunting. These high-powered rifles shoot a pellet that will travel the speed of sound and produce a very low noise. Most air soft guns can safely be fired in a backyard and some even indoors with the proper backstops. In some states, it is required to have a background check when purchasing an air soft gun.
